Description
Start with pickup from your accommodation in Prague before a 2-hour drive to the German section of Bohemian Switzerland National Park. Walk around Neurathen Castle and enjoy views of the Elbe River from Bastei Bridge.
Stop in Hrensko for refreshments, then descend 200 meters of steep stairs to Wild Gorge. Board a boat for a 20-minute trip along the Kamenice River to see towering rock formations and natural scenery.
After the boat ride, return up the stairs and have an a la carte lunch at a nearby restaurant. The afternoon features a 45-minute moderate walk to Pravčická Gate, Europe’s largest sandstone arch, noted for its appearance in the Chronicles of Narnia.
While exploring Pravčická Gate, a local photographer will take professional photos. Receive these high-quality images after the tour.
Return via an easier, shorter path before heading back to Prague for drop-off at your accommodation. Note that the Wild Gorge boat tour operates from April until the end of October; outside these months, the tour visits Tisa Rocks, a sandstone maze also known as a rock city.

Important Information
- The walk down to Wild Gorge involves 200 meters of steep stairs; you ascend the same path after the boat tour.
- The walk to Pravčická Gate is approximately 45 minutes with an intermediate difficulty level.
- The full tour covers about 12 km (8 miles) with 300 meters (900 feet) of elevation gain.
- This tour is not recommended for guests with walking limitations or health issues affecting mobility.
